Fair and Accurate Credit Transactions Act
A federal law aimed at enhancing consumer protections against identity theft and ensuring the accuracy of credit information.
Fair Credit Reporting Act
A federal law designed to ensure the accuracy, fairness, and privacy of information in consumer credit bureau files, and to protect consumers from unfair credit reporting practices.
Identity Theft
The fraudulent acquisition and use of a person's private identifying information, usually for financial gain.
